In a major breakthrough, India's Defence Research and Development Organisation (DRDO) has successfully tested its Actively Cooled Scramjet Full Scale Combustor, marking a crucial milestone in the development of hypersonic missiles. The test, conducted on January 9, 2026, at the state-of-the-art Scramjet Connect Pipe Test (SCPT) Facility in Hyderabad, achieved a record run time of over 12 minutes. The DRDO's subscale test conducted in April 2025 had already demonstrated the potential of the combustor, but this latest test solidifies India's position at the forefront of advanced aerospace capabilities. The hypersonic cruise missile, capable of exceeding five times the speed of sound, is a significant step forward in India's military capabilities. Defence Minister Rajnath Singh congratulated the DRDO, industry partners, and academia on the successful test, stating that it is a solid foundation for the nation's Hypersonic Cruise Missile Development Program. The achievement has been hailed as a testament to India's commitment to safeguarding national interests, with the Defence Minister citing the decisive role played by DRDO-developed weapon systems during Operation Sindoor. The successful test validates the design of the advanced scramjet combustor and the capabilities of the state-of-the-art test facility.
